Java实现权限管理系统(悬赏100分)spring security可以实现 。。不过spring要升级到3.0
tomcat6 。7都能用用户角色权限java代码,用户角色权限java代码我有婉转班 。。置于前台菜单用js隐藏也可以用户角色权限java代码,用security判断角色都行,
如果按资源判断就要做acl 。。这个很简单 。。不过一般初学者要学会spring security至少要1,2个星期吧,如果楼主需要我可以把文档发给用户角色权限java代码你,如果你直接要代码我也可以给你,但你看不懂 。。建议还是看文档先把,你留个邮箱给我我发给你 。。
修改文件权限的JAVA代码是怎样的importjava.io.IOException;/××只能给当前用户赋予对该文件的权限,调用createNewFile()方法默认的权限是644.×/publicclassFilePermission{publicstaticvoidmain(String[]args){try{Filefile=newFile("/home/test3.txt");if(
javaweb应用系统,求一套权限管理源代码,不同角色勾选不同菜单,拥有对应菜单权限不一样!代码没有写出起来,给你说一下原理吧用户角色权限java代码!权限主要分为用户角色菜单一个角色对应多个用户,多个角色对应多个菜单这样用户登录时可以通过用户自己用户角色权限java代码的角色得到相应的菜单而菜单就直接关系到具体的功能操作了这样就划分出权限了比如每个人都有自己的名字如“1,2,3 , 4”而用户可能有同样的角色如:“1,2是管理员”“3,4是主任”这样的管理员和主任就是角色这两个角色的权利(权限)当然不同了这样就是权限管理了啊中文java技术网
用java编写四个类 。用户类(User)角色类(Role ) 权限类(Right)测试类(test)程序如下用户角色权限java代码:
class User{
private String userName;
private String passWord;
【用户角色权限java代码 用户权限管理系统java】private Role role;
public User(String userName, String passWord, Role role){
this.userName = userName;
this.passWord = passWord;
this.role = role;
}
public Role getRole() {
return role;
}
public String getUserName() {
return userName;
}
}
class Role{
private int roleId;
private String roleText;
private String users;
private Right rights;
public Role(int roleId, String roleText, String users, Right rights){
this.roleId = roleId;
this.roleText = roleText;
this.users = users;
this.rights = rights;
}
public int getRoleId() {
return roleId;
}
}
class Right{
private int rightId;
private String rightText;
private String roles;
public Right(int rightId, String rightText, String roles){
this.rightId =rightId;
this.rightText= rightText;
this.roles = roles;
}
}
public class Test {
public static void main(String[] args) {
Right rights = new Right(2013012701, "banana", "host");
Role role = new Role(20130127, "apple", "Zhang San", rights);
User user = new User("Zhang San", "zhangsan123", role);
System.out.println("The ID of user: "user.getUserName()"'s role is "(user.getRole()).getRoleId());
}
}
谁能给个java权限管理功能的框架或者代码(有完整的用户、角色、权限3者关系体系的)代码没有,这个玩意要有一般也是集成在项目中的,一般不会发给你 。可以给你说个思路:
用户表t_user (userId,xxxxx)
角色表t_role(roleId,xxxx)//一般就是id再加上个名称字段,比如管理员,普通用户
用户角色表t_role_user(id,userId,userId)用户角色关联表
功能表或者叫资源表 t_function(functionId,url,parentFunctionId,xxx)//存放菜单名称 url地址之类
角色功能表(id,roleId,functionId)//角色能有哪些功能
一般的权限控制,登录的时候根据用户查询到该用户有哪些角色,根据角色查询到该角色有哪些功能 。把有的功能做成菜单给用户展示 。
java web的用户角色权限管理是如何实现的?权限判断用XML的比较多 。不需要分支语句的代码 。直接读取XML文件 , 生成相应HTML就可以了 。也就是你的XML或者数据表中有某权限哪些按钮可用,哪些不具备,读取数据表数据或XML,然后用代码生成HTML , 就是权限控制的效果了
用户角色权限java代码的介绍就聊到这里吧 , 感谢你花时间阅读本站内容,更多关于用户权限管理系统java、用户角色权限java代码的信息别忘了在本站进行查找喔 。
推荐阅读
- 故事游戏角色扮演,故事游戏角色扮演图片
- 集团公司如何推广营销,集团公司如何运作
- chatGPT模式,cheat mode
- 淄博市电视台怎么进,淄博电视台招聘启事
- java背景色代码 java 背景
- 鸿蒙156版本耗电吗,鸿蒙155版本
- win服务器域,win10 域服务器
- 小游戏战略棋,战略棋类游戏
- java杀毒软件代码 java写杀毒软件